. MODIFICATIONS Mode

Full Power-up test sequence;
presents ONLY those General
Selectable Features which you
have altered from factory pre-set.

Text messages identify alerts received.

Operating Modes are
selected using the PWR button.
(

see page 5.)

General Selectable Features are
accessed by pressing the PWR and
CTY buttons simultaneously, when

the unit is OFF.

(see page 14.)

Note: for convenience AutoScan

is accessed using the CTY button.
(see page 9.)
